How To Fix FVD_COND_VERIFIER025 - No "Effective from" date entered for condition item


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: FVD_COND_VERIFIER - Condition Verifier

  • Message number: 025

  • Message text: No "Effective from" date entered for condition item

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message FVD_COND_VERIFIER025 - No "Effective from" date entered for condition item ?

    The SAP error message FVD_COND_VERIFIER025 indicates that there is no "Effective from" date entered for a condition item in the context of condition records, typically related to pricing or discounts in the SAP system. This error can occur in various modules, including Sales and Distribution (SD) or Financials (FI), where condition records are used to determine pricing, discounts, or other financial conditions.

    Cause:

    1. Missing Effective Date: The primary cause of this error is that the condition record for a specific item does not have an "Effective from" date specified. This date is crucial as it defines the validity period for the condition record.
    2. Incorrect Configuration: There may be issues with the configuration of the condition types or the pricing procedure that require an effective date but have not been set up correctly.
    3. Data Entry Error: During the creation or modification of condition records, the user may have inadvertently left the "Effective from" date field blank.

    Solution:

    1. Enter Effective Date:

      • Navigate to the condition record maintenance transaction (e.g., using transaction codes like VK11 for creating or VK12 for changing condition records).
      • Locate the relevant condition record and ensure that the "Effective from" date is filled in correctly.
      • Save the changes.
    2. Check Configuration:

      • If the issue persists, review the configuration of the condition types and pricing procedures in the SAP system. Ensure that the settings require an effective date and that they are correctly defined.
      • Use transaction SPRO to access the configuration settings and verify the pricing procedure and condition type settings.
    3. Consult Documentation:

      •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for specific guidance on the condition types and their requirements.
    4. Testing:

      • After making the necessary changes, test the transaction again to ensure that the error no longer occurs.

    Related Information:

    • Condition Records: These are used in SAP to manage pricing, discounts, and other financial conditions. Each condition record can have validity periods defined by "Effective from" and "Effective to" dates.
    • Pricing Procedure: This is a sequence of steps that SAP follows to determine the final price of a product or service, which includes various condition types.
    • Transaction Codes: Familiarize yourself with relevant transaction codes such as VK11, VK12, VK13 (for condition records) and V/08 (for pricing procedure configuration).
